"PL/SQL程序设计简介及存储过程笔记20180904"

需积分: 5 0 下载量 69 浏览量 更新于2024-01-17 收藏 1.16MB DOCX 举报
PL/SQL 是一种用于 Oracle 数据库的编程语言,它结合了 SQL 和 Procedural Language (PL) 的特点,提供了丰富的控制结构、循环操作和异常处理能力。本文以《plsql课堂发送笔记_20180904_v10.docx》为基础,围绕 PL/SQL 存储过程和程序设计展开讨论,详细介绍了 PL/SQL 的概念、特点、好处、语法规则、存储过程的创建和使用方法,以及 PL/SQL 编程的最佳实践和注意事项。 第一部分是 PL/SQL 程序设计的简介,包括介绍了 SQL 与 PL/SQL 之间的关系,以及 PL/SQL 的好处。PL/SQL 是 Oracle 数据库的一个重要组成部分,它不仅可以执行 SQL 语句,还可以实现分支、循环、异常处理等操作,可以实现复杂的业务逻辑。相比于纯 SQL,PL/SQL 具有更强大的功能和更高的灵活性,可以更好地满足企业的需求。 第二部分介绍了 PL/SQL 的基本语法规则,包括变量声明、数据类型、控制结构、过程和函数等。PL/SQL 支持各种数据类型,包括字符型、数值型、日期型等,支持不同的控制结构,比如条件语句、循环语句等,还支持过程和函数的定义和调用。这些语法规则为程序员提供了丰富的工具,可以根据具体的业务场景实现各种复杂的功能。 第三部分详细介绍了 PL/SQL 存储过程的创建和使用方法。存储过程是一组预先编译好的 SQL 语句,可以多次调用,提高了数据库的执行效率。本文介绍了存储过程的定义、参数传递、异常处理等内容,还给出了一些实际的案例,帮助读者更好地理解存储过程的概念和用法。 第四部分总结了 PL/SQL 编程的最佳实践和注意事项。编写高效、可维护的 PL/SQL 程序是每个程序员的目标,而这需要遵循一定的规范和原则。本文总结了一些编程的注意事项,比如变量命名规范、注释的使用、异常处理的方法等,希望能帮助读者写出更加优秀的 PL/SQL 程序。 综上所述,《plsql课堂发送笔记_20180904_v10.docx》提供了一个全面而系统的 PL/SQL 程序设计指南,从基础概念到实际应用,涵盖了各个方面。无论是初学者还是有一定经验的开发者,都可以从中获益。希望本文能对广大 Oracle 数据库开发人员有所帮助,帮助他们更好地掌握 PL/SQL 编程技术,提高工作效率,实现更多的创新和突破。